Russell Investments Group Ltd. Boosts Stock Position in Carnival Co. & plc (NYSE:CCL)

Carnival Co. & logo with Consumer Discretionary background

Russell Investments Group Ltd. grew its position in shares of Carnival Co. & plc (NYSE:CCL - Free Report) by 19.6%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 1,926,414 shares of the company's stock after acquiring an additional 315,115 shares during the period. Russell Investments Group Ltd. owned about 0.17% of Carnival Co. & worth $48,173,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Carnival Co. & Price Performance

CCL traded up $0.10 during trading hours on Friday, hitting $17.70. The company's stock had a trading volume of 18,733,314 shares, compared to its average volume of 26,444,257. The stock has a market cap of $20.64 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.73, a P/E/G ratio of 0.73 and a beta of 2.42. The business's 50-day moving average price is $21.74 and its 200-day moving average price is $23.13. The company has a current ratio of 0.29, a quick ratio of 0.25 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.80. Carnival Co. & plc has a 12 month low of $13.78 and a 12 month high of $28.72.

Carnival Co. & (NYSE:CCL -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Friday, March 21st. The company reported $0.13 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.02 by $0.11. Carnival Co. & had a return on equity of 24.13% and a net margin of 7.66%. The company had revenue of $5.81 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$5.74 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m posted ($0.14) EPS. Carnival Co. &'s quarterly revenue was up 7.5%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ts expect that Carnival Co. & plc will post 1.77 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Carnival Co. &

(Free Report)

Carnival Corp. engages in the operation of cruise ships. It operates through the following business segments: North America and Australia (NAA) Cruise, Europe and Asia (EA) Cruise Operations, Cruise Support, and Tour and Others. The North America and Australia (NAA) Cruise segment includes the Carnival Cruise Line, Holland America Line, Princess Cruises, and Seabourn.
